India v Sri Lanka Day 1
Sri Lanka captained by Kumara Sangakkara, left, are in India for a three match test series with Mahendra Singh Dhoni's hosts [AFP]

India won the opening toss in Ahmedabad and chose to bat, but suffered an early setback when Gautam Gambhir played a Chanaka Welegedera delivery onto his stumps for just 1 [AFP]
The Sri Lankan left armer tore into the hosts early on and removed Gambhir's opening partner, Virender Sehwag, for 16 [AFP]
Indian legend Sachin Tendulkar is celebrating the start of his third decade playing in international cricket, but was removed by Welegedera after scoring just 4 runs [AFP]
Welegedera's 3 wickets helped reduce India to 32-4 [AFP]
But the hosts recovered in style led by Rahul Dravid who passed 11,000 runs in test cricket with a brilliant century [AFP]
Dravid's inning included 26 fours and one six [AFP]
He finished the day unbeaten on 177 as impressive stands with Yuvraj Singh (68)... [AFP]
... and Dhoni, who scored 110 for his second test century, meant India finished on a commanding 385-6 falling just one run short of their highest number of test runs scored in a single day [AFP]
